Credit repair is possible if you follow a few steps. It is important to keep in mind, however, that there is no quick solution. However, if you follow these steps, you will be on your way to a better credit rating.
The first thing that must be done is to become familiar with your credit report. Request one from one of the credit bureaus, or better yet from all three. This will give you an idea of what your future potential creditors will see, and also give you an overview of your past credit history. It is wise for you to go through piece by piece and make sure that the information given is accurate. In order to start your credit repair, if there is any incorrect information, look into having it corrected right away.
Also, it is always important to make every payment on time. When you don't, you are at risk for worsening your score. It may seem like you should steer clear of credit altogether. This is not true! The best way to help you credit score is to have two cards that you use regularly! They should be kept at about 20% of the limit. If you have a card with a credit limit of $600, you should keep it at around $200, making all your payments full and on time.
Although your old credit and poor history of payment will surely affect your credit record, old accounts are less important than what is happening in your current accounts. So, while you can't take away any bad marks you have from past mistakes, part of credit recovery is making smart choices now, which can give you a better score. Be sure that you are very smart in your credit choices and payments today.
If you work on the items listed here, and do all that you can to ensure that you don't make any more credit mistakes, it won't be too long before you are in a great financial position in terms of your credit history. Credit repair doesn't have to be too hard, and you should start today.
